Dachser beefs up food network expansion with acquisitions

10 Apr 2024 - by Staff reporter
0 Comments

Share

  • Facebook
  • Twitter
  • Google+
  • LinkedIn
  • E-mail
  • Print

Dachser has announced the acquisition of Brummer Logistik GmbH in Germany and Brummer Logistic Solutions GmbH & Co KG in Austria, the logistics services provider has said in a company statement.

The acquisition of Brummer Logistik, a family-operated business specialising in temperature-controlled food logistics across Germany and Austria, will further strengthen Dachser's position in the food logistics sector, European Food Network (EFN) reports.

Brummer Logistik, founded in 1977, operates daily on behalf of renowned food manufacturers and chain stores in Germany and Austria, and is a member of the EFN since June 2013.

The company has a total revenue of €100 million and a total storage area of 40 000 square metres, making it a significant player in the food logistics industry.

The acquisition is yet to be approved by both the German and Austrian authorities, Dachser has said. 

The deal will enable the multinational logistics company, founded in 1930 by Thomas Dachser, to enhance its collective market position for bidirectional transport between Germany and Austria, and to make the most of bundling synergies with Brummer Logistik.

The acquisition of Brummer Logistic Solutions in Austria will further expand Dachser's presence in the Central European food logistics market, allowing the company to provide efficient and quick logistics services for customers in Austria.
